Professional development is not just about learning—it’s also about demonstrating that learning. All of CCH Learning’s webinars, including those focused on leadership, are CPD verifiable. Upon completion of a live session or an e-Learn recording, participants receive a CPD certificate that can be submitted to their professional body to meet compliance requirements.
This is particularly important for professionals affiliated with organisations such as
CA ANZ, where CPD obligations include a set number of hours and mandatory ethics training within each triennium. CCH Learning makes it easy to track and verify your progress, ensuring that your leadership development contributes meaningfully to your overall CPD goals.
